[0037] Example 1

[0038] In the embodiment of the present invention, a tea planting method includes the following steps:

[0039] (1) Fertilization of cultivated land: choose loam without limestone as the seedbed, and use 11% chloropicrin to artificially inject the seedbed. The injection depth is 28cm, the injection point distance is 31cm, and the usage amount per square meter is 380ml. After injection, cover the seedbed with a film for 28 days; remove the film on the seedbed to apply basal fertilizer, and turn the seedbed 53cm deep;

[0040] (2) Planting tea seedlings: select complete, robust tea seedlings free of diseases and insect pests for cuttings. The row spacing between tea seedlings is 1.3m, the plant spacing is 35cm, and the planting depth of tea seedlings is 25cm. After the cuttings are completed, water and water The amount is 38cm deep into the soil;

Abstract

The invention discloses a planting method for tea trees. The method comprises the following steps: applying fertilizer on cultivated land, planting tea tree seedlings, performing pest management, performing fertilization management, performing tea-picking management, and shaping and trimming. Through applying a base fertilizer mixed with Chinese herbal medicinal ingredients on a seedbed, the seedbed can effectively absorb nutritional ingredients of the base fertilizer, so as to speed up absorption of phosphorus by the tea tree seedlings, speed up growing speed, improve yield of tea, improve disease resistance of tea tree seedlings, and reduce case fatality rate of the tea tree seedlings. The base fertilizer contains effective component of enzymes bacteria, and can promote absorption of nitrogen phosphorus and potassium by the tea trees, and effectively prevents problems of soil hardening and salinization. Through using a pesticide containing Chinese herbal medicinal ingredients with insecticide effect, insect diseases are effectively prevented, and the ingredients has no harm on human bodies, and hazardous substances would not be retained, so as to effectively improve quality of tea.
